In social networks burst out into another language dispute

The journalist has caused controversy in the Network.

Russian journalist Anastasia Mironova has asked Ukrainians not to write to her in Ukrainian, but in Russian only.

The record appeared on the page in Facebook the journalist provoked the whole language dispute.
